Notice is hereby given that an amendment (#420) to Fort St John Pilot Project’s Forest Operations Schedule #3 (FOS) has been prepared regarding timber harvesting activities planned in the Fort St John Timber Supply Area (TSA). The proposed FOS Amendment #420 is comprised of the following elements:

  1. To add NEW roads / road sections in the Lapp Creek operating area, to facilitate salvage of fire-damaged timber:

The proposed FOS amendment is available for public review and comment for 10 days until 4:30 pm January 24th Canfor’s Fort St John office.

All comments will be reviewed by Canfor and may result in revisions to the proposed amendment. Prior to the close of the public review period, written comments concerning this amendment should be made to Canfor at the following address:
